Attracting Pollinators to Upton Hill Park

Starting in 2020, I worked with volunteers to move some of the native plant bounty from my yard into Upton Hill Regional Park, in Arlington. What started as an isolated project has evolved into one element of a larger ASNV program, Stretch Our Parks.

Migrants at Upton Hill Regional Park

What few people know is that there is a lot of natural habitat at Upton Hill, and that habitat attracts a lot of migratory birds. In that sense, Upton Hill is a microcosm of northern Virginia – we have lots of people and lots of development, but we also have lots of birds, especially in spring and fall.
